JD reshuffles leadership with veteran named Managing Director of EMEA
JD Sports has promoted long-serving executive Paul Orange to Managing Director of JD EMEA, consolidating leadership across one of the group’s most strategically important regions as it continues to scale internationally.
Orange, who has spent more than 23 years with the business, was most recently General Manager for EMEA. In his new role, he will take full responsibility for the JD brand across the UK, Europe, the Middle East and Africa, reflecting both the maturity and ongoing growth ambitions of the region.
A JD Group spokesperson told TheIndustry.fashion: "We are pleased to confirm that Paul Orange has been promoted to Managing Director of JD EMEA (UK, Europe, Middle East and Africa).
"Previously General Manager for this region, he brings more than 20 years’ experience with JD and has been integral to our growth journey, including playing a key leadership role in our early European expansion.”
Orange’s career at JD spans senior operational and retail leadership roles. He joined the business in 2002 as a Regional Manager before progressing through roles including Head of Retail & Operations for the JD Group’s fashion division, European Head of Retail & Operations, Retail Director Europe and, most recently, General Manager for EMEA.
In his expanded remit, Orange will lead buying, own brand and marketing, alongside merchandising and digital. He will also oversee JD’s support functions, including finance, property and HR, as well as country managers across the EMEA region.
Alongside the promotion, JD confirmed that Michael Armstrong has stepped down from his role as Managing Director of the JD brand after more than 30 years with the business.
The spokesperson added: "At the same time, we can confirm that Michael Armstrong has stepped down from his role as Managing Director of the JD brand to pursue other opportunities. We sincerely thank Michael for his commitment, leadership, and contribution to JD over 30 years."
Armstrong has been a key figure in JD’s transformation into a global sportswear and athleisure powerhouse, overseeing periods of rapid store expansion, internationalisation and brand elevation.
